Vernee M7 Highlights and Overview

The Vernee M7 is the latest smartphone from Vernee Mobile. The device is targeted at midrange to low-end smartphone users, and comes with a waterdrop notch overhead. The display itself is a 6.1-inch FullView display with 600 x 1280 pixel resolution.

Specification wise, the Vernee M7 is powered by a 2.0 GHz Quad-Core processor. This is the Mediatek Helio A22 SoC which come loaded with Artificial Intelligence (AI) features. Along with the CPU, there’s a PowerVR GE8320 GPU, a 4GB of RAM and 64GB internal storage, expandable up to 128GB via microSD card.

As for the camera department, you are getting a triple rear sensor, combining 13 MP + 2 MP + 0.3 MP rear sensors. The first is the main sensor with f/1.6 aperture, followed by a secondary depth sensor and the third low-light sensor, assisted by a single LED flash. At the front, there is a single 8MP sensor for AI selfies and FaceID. There is a rear placed finger print sensor.

It has dedicated dual SIM and microSD card slots, Dual 4G VoLTE, the aforementioned rear-placed fingerprint scanner, packs a 3500mAh battery and run the latest Android 9.0 (Pie) out of the box. The full specifications and silent features of the Vernee M7 are detailed in the specs table below.
